Tattoos Actually Make You Hotter – But Only If You’re This Type of Person

A number of psychological and sociological studies have indicated that tattoos can, under certain conditions, increase a person’s perceived attractiveness in the eyes of some observers. This effect is frequently connected to traits such as confidence, boldness, risk-taking willingness, individuality, creativity, and a strong sense of personal identity or self-expression.

People who view tattoos positively often associate them with someone who is self-assured, rebellious in a charismatic way, authentic, and unafraid to stand out from the crowd. In these cases, visible tattoos may act as a visual signal of personality strength and non-conformity, which can be appealing to those who value uniqueness and edge.That said, the impact of tattoos on attractiveness is far from universal and remains highly subjective. Research consistently shows wide variation in preferences depending on several key factors: individual personal taste, age group, cultural background, social norms, the specific placement and style of the tattoo, the number of tattoos, and the context in which they are seen (for example, casual settings vs. professional environments).

For some people, tattoos trigger strong negative associations — they may be linked to stereotypes of impulsiveness, lower social status, criminality, or simply a lack of “professional” appearance. Others simply find them aesthetically unappealing or distracting. In more conservative cultures or traditional communities, tattoos can still carry stigma and significantly decrease perceived attractiveness, trustworthiness, or competence in the eyes of many viewers.In short, while tattoos have the potential to boost attractiveness for certain individuals (especially among younger, more liberal, or alternative-minded groups), they just as easily reduce it for others. Ultimately, whether a tattoo makes someone seem more or less attractive depends heavily on who is looking, where they are from, what values they hold, and the specific story or symbolism the tattoo conveys to them.
